It’s new, it’s local and it’s only on Bayfm. Tune in Sunday afternoons for a new show with Bayfm’s Dean Clarke. He started in radio during the late eighties and moved to the west coast last year. Clarke does the 4-6pm Afternoon Drive daily on Bayfm. He says the new show is called “Scoffs and Scuffs’ and will take place every Sunday from noon until 3pm. Clarke is new to the area, but says Corner Brook and the Bay of Islands is rich in culture and talent. Bayfm Station Manager Lenny Benoit says listeners want a live show with local entertainment and local artists will be featured on the show. Tune in to Scoffs and Scuffs this Sunday at noon with special guest Lorna Lovell.
